Engineers Task Govt, Private Sector On Local Content
The Nigerian Sociiety of
Engineers (NSE) has begun its maiden edition of the Electrical Engineering Week, in Port Harcourt.
The weeklong event which has its theme as “challenges gained and prospects of local content in electrical industry in Nigeria” was attended by engineers from across the country, including the Rivers State Commissioner for Power, Mr Mike Anwuri, who chaired the event.
The Power Commissioner who spoke to newsmen shortly after the event on issues affecting the power sector in the country, explained the controversy surrounding who replaces a faulty transformer.
Anwuri disclosed that the distribution companies are expected to effect repairs and replacement of transformers, and not consumers.
“I think corruption is endemic and is a household name and everybody claims they are right and nobody wants to claim responsibility for corruption”, he said.
According to the Commissioner, it is the sole responsibility of the Port Harcourt Electricity Distribution Company (PHED) to service, repair and replace transformers as at when due.
“You know that the power sector has been unbundled and the distribution companies are supposed to live up to expectation”, he said.
Also speaking at the event, past chairman of the Nigerian Institute of Engineers, Bendy George, said encouraging locally manufactured electrical equipment would help grow Nigeria’s economy.
“Against challenges and prospects, Nigeria’s Content in electrical industry should be a welcome development”, he said.
He stated that it was public knowledge that the era of oil and gas have become a thing of the past, adding that the era of power and knowledge has come to stay.
“As you are aware, the era of oil and gas is gradually fading away and the era of power and knowledge economy have come to stay.
“We need to see how we can utilize local content in this industry, and that is why we have local manufacturers producing transformers, cables, consultants and electrical engineers”, he said.
He said until we begin to project ourselves we would not be able to improve the economy.
